Output 949c7580430493f8fdbc9a698ae184d306bf6237974e8f1b881a05ed0359072b:2

value
13265720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42085f439723ec2c00242a8f6a5df3e744876e38 OP_EQUALVERIFY OP_CHECKSIG
address
1729dNF6E1pPdhtGK9evHbmF6nnz6MaUEG
transaction
949c7580430493f8fdbc9a698ae184d306bf6237974e8f1b881a05ed0359072b
spent
true